A:生成目录可以让用户更方便地浏览和阅读页面内容,同时也可以让页面更加清晰明了。特别是对于较长的页面内容,生成目录可以让用户快速地定位到自己感兴趣的部分。
Q:如何在HTML中生成目录?
A:在HTML中生成目录可以通过使用锚点和列表标签来实现。具体步骤如下:
1. 在需要跳转的位置插入锚点,如:
“`ame1″>第一节/h2>
2. 在页面的适当位置插入列表标签,如:
ul>1″>第一节2″>第二节3″>第三节
/ul>
3. 将列表标签样式化,如:
ul {one;argin: 0;g: 0;
li {argin: 5px 0;
a {one;
color: #333;
a:hover {derline;
Q:如何让生成的目录更加美观?
A:可以通过样式化列表标签和锚点来美化生成的目录。例如,可以设置列表标签的样式,如:
ul {one;argin: 0;g: 0;d-color: #f5f5f5;
border: 1px solid #ddd;
border-radius: 5px;
box-shadow: 0 0 5px #ddd;
同时,也可以设置锚点的样式,如:
“`ame]:target,
a[href]:target {d-color: #ff0;
color: #333;
Q:如何在网页中实现平滑滚动效果?
A:可以通过JavaScript实现平滑滚动效果。具体步骤如下:
1. 给列表标签中的锚点添加点击事件,如:
“`1clickoothScrollt)”>第一节
2. 编写JavaScript函数实现平滑滚动效果,如:
“`ctionoothScrollt) {ttDefault();stentt.target.hash);st targetTop = target.offsetTop;dow.scrollTo({
top: targetTop,ooth”
});
以上就是在HTML中生成目录的方法和一些技巧,希望对大家有所帮助。